Evaluating Soil Conditions and Drain



As you begin your project, assessing dirt conditions and drainage is vital for the success of your retaining wall. Beginning by analyzing the kind of dirt in your yard. Sandy soil drains pipes well however does not have stability, while clay dirt can maintain wetness, leading to push on your wall. Test the soil's moisture content by excavating a small opening and observing how rapidly it dries.


Next, evaluate the slope of your backyard. If water naturally streams toward your wall, you'll need to execute a drainage option to avoid disintegration and stress buildup. Think about mounting perforated pipelines or gravel backfill behind the wall to promote drain.


Finally, observe any type of close-by trees or plants; their origins can influence soil stability. By understanding your soil problems and executing correct drain, you'll create a strong structure for your retaining wall surface that stands the test of time.

Obtain Essential Licenses



As soon as you have actually investigated neighborhood regulations, find out here the following step is to obtain the required licenses for your retaining wall surface job. This process guarantees your wall surface adheres to building ordinance and security requirements. Reach out to your neighborhood building authority to figure out what permits you need. They might call for particular plans or engineering analyses, particularly for bigger walls. Be prepared to send in-depth illustrations, consisting of dimensions and products. Don't neglect to examine if your job influences water drainage or neighboring homes, as these variables may need added authorizations. Safeguarding the best authorizations can conserve you from pricey fines or having to dismantle your wall later on. Maintenance and Longevity Considerations



While keeping your retaining wall might feel like a low priority, overlooking it can cause substantial concerns gradually. Normal assessments are important; check for cracks, bulges, or any indications of water damages. Attending to these problems early can save you from expensive repairs down the road.




Watch on drainage systems, also. Blocked drains pipes can trigger water to accumulate, exerting pressure on your wall surface and compromising its security. Clear particles and guarantee appropriate circulation to preserve long life.


You may also desire to assess sealing your wall surface to shield it from moisture and weathering. Depending upon the product, this may call for reapplication every couple of years.


Finally, landscaping around your wall surface can support its stability. Stay clear of planting huge trees close by, as their origins can undermine the foundation. With aggressive upkeep, your retaining wall can offer you well for many years to come.
